- Organizing and summarizing search results for youAn allusion is a reference, typically brief, to a person, place, thing, event, or other literary work with which the reader is presumably familiar. It is a literary device that allows a writer to compress a great deal of meaning and significance into a word or phrase. Allusion is an implied or indirect reference, especially in literature. It is the use of such references, and the act of making an indirect reference to something.2 Sources
